488,992 is a composite number, even.
488,992 (four hundred eighty-eight thousand nine hundred ninety-two) is an even 6-digit number. It is a composite number with 48 divisors, and factors as 2⁵ × 7 × 37 × 59. Its proper divisors sum to 660,128,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x77620.
